This zine was created out of frustration with a system that often overlooks the unique needs of individual students, defaulting instead to a one size fits all model.
Despite the government acknowledging that “insufficient advice and support both before and during university” is a "significant barrier to inclusivity and accessibility for disabled students in higher education", very little has changed.
Only 24% of disabled people hold a degree, with neurodivergent students least likely to finish. This zine helps students understand DSA, learn to self-advocate, and access the support they’re entitled to.
